Why Noise Is Such a Problem

Noise affects people more than they think. It can make it hard to focus, reduce productivity, and even increase stress levels. In shared workspaces or studios, it’s not just an annoyance – it affects how you use the room.

Offices, for example, often have hard surfaces that reflect sound: glass walls, solid floors, suspended ceilings. All that echo and background chatter can make the space feel chaotic. In studios, the issue’s usually the opposite – sound leaking in or out, affecting recordings or privacy.

How We Help Fix It

We start by looking at where the noise is coming from and how it moves through the space. It’s not always obvious – sometimes it’s structure-borne sound, like footsteps or vibration, and other times it’s airborne, like voices or machinery. Once we know what we’re dealing with, we can plan the right fix. Here are a few of the systems we use:

  • Acoustic insulation for walls and ceilings – blocks sound transfer between rooms or floors.
  • Sound-absorbing panels and barriers – cut echo and reverb inside the space.
  • Floating floors and ceiling treatments – reduce impact noise and vibration.
  • Specialist spray and injected systems – fill cavities to stop noise escaping through small gaps.

What’s Going Wrong?

Most of the time, it’s not just “bad insulation” — it’s the wrong insulation for the job. A lot of older buildings were done cheaply years ago, and the materials have either shifted, sagged, or just worn out. That’s when draughts creep in and the heating bills start climbing.

Spray foam fixes that because it expands and seals everything up. No gaps, no loose joins — just a continuous layer that keeps air where it’s supposed to be. Once it’s in, the temperature levels out, and the heating system finally gets a break.

Why Businesses Choose Spray Foam

We use two main types, depending on what the job needs:

  • Open-cell spray foam, which is softer and great for interior walls or ceilings where sound control matters.
  • Closed-cell spray foam, which is dense, rigid, and perfect for roofs or external walls that need waterproofing and strength.

Both types block draughts, reduce condensation, and make a big difference to comfort. They also help quieten noisy workspaces — which is something most people don’t expect but quickly notice.
